Autumn is the most painterly season. As chlorophyll retreats from the leaves, the pigments that were always there โ carotenoids and anthocyanins โ are revealed in a last, extravagant display that lasts only weeks before the frost takes them. The result is a palette that feels simultaneously warm and melancholic: the amber of maple, the rust of oak, the deep crimson of liquidambar, the gold of birch catching low afternoon light. Against a sky that has shifted from summer blue to a cooler, more considered grey-blue, these colours glow as if lit from within. The air smells of woodsmoke and damp earth. This palette draws from all of that โ the warmth of the fire and the chill of the shadow, the brilliance of the leaf and the darkness of the bark beneath.
